Swedish meatballs, usually served with creamy gravy, lingonberries, and mashed or boiled potatoes. A classic comfort dish strongly associated with Stockholm and Swedish home cooking.
Cured salmon with salt, sugar, and dill, often served with hovmästarsås. It is a staple of Swedish festive tables and a signature Nordic seafood preparation.
A popular Swedish starter of shrimp mixed with mayonnaise and dill on toasted bread, often topped with roe. It is especially linked with classic Stockholm brasseries and seafood dining.

Stockholm is costly by European standards. Hotels, drinks, and dining add up fast, but transit and lunch deals can help manage daily costs.
Service is usually included. Tipping is not required, but rounding up or leaving 5-10% for great restaurant service is appreciated. Taxis can be rounded up.
